Product Introduction

Overview

The AD8028ARZ-REEL7, produced by Analog Devices Inc., is a high-speed, low-distortion voltage feedback amplifier. This component is part of the AD8027/AD8028 family, known for its rail-to-rail input and output capabilities, operating on low supply voltages. It is optimized for high performance and a wide dynamic signal range, making it suitable for various precision applications.

The AD8028ARZ-REEL7 is available in a 10-lead MSOP package and is designed to work over an extended temperature range of −40°C to +125°C. It features a shutdown mode controlled via the DISABLE/SELECT pin, which is useful for power management in different application scenarios.

Key Features

  • High speed with 190 MHz bandwidth (G = +1) and 100 V/μs slew rate.
  • Low distortion with 120 dBc SFDR at 1 MHz and 80 dBc SFDR at 5 MHz.
  • Low noise: 4.3 nV/√Hz and 1.6 pA/√Hz.
  • Low offset voltage: 900 μV maximum.
  • Low power consumption: 6.5 mA per amplifier supply current.
  • Power-down mode controlled via the DISABLE/SELECT pin.
  • No phase reversal: VIN > |VS| + 200 mV.
  • Wide supply range: 2.7 V to 12 V.
  • Small packaging options: 8-lead SOIC, 6-lead SOT-23, and 10-lead MSOP.
  • Qualified for automotive applications (AD8028WARMZ-R7 only).

Applications

  • Filters
  • ADC drivers
  • Level shifting
  • Buffering
  • Professional video
  • Low voltage instrumentation
